Five of Cups: Adjusting to Loss

The card of the day is the FIVE OF CUPS.

five of cups (11)

Sigh. There is no denying that the FIVE OF CUPS explores our feelings about loss. The thing is, nothing stays the same forever and loss will always be a significant part of the life experience.  The challenge of the five of cups lies in our ability to adjust to the losses that occur in our day-to-day lives.

How do you adjust to the challenge of forced change? Do you see any patterns in your emotional response?

It’s always appropriate to mourn the loss of a person, situation, or way of life, but what is different from person-to-person, is the amount of time the grief process takes.

Whether it’s 3-days, 1-week, or a year, the advice of this card is to grieve what you’ve lost for as long as you need to, but be prepared to move on when the time is right.

Only you will know when the time is right to explore new emotional opportunities.
